Oxford Train Station is well-equipped to ensure a comfortable and smooth travel experience.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ening throughout the week, and ticket machines are readily available for your convenience. If you prefer digital solutions, smartcard services are offered, and you can collect tickets purchased online directly at the station's machines.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access available across the entire station and an induction loop to assist those with hearing impairments. However, it's important to note that while accessible toilets are unavailable, there are standard toilet facilities, including baby-changing amenities.
For those with time to spare, Oxford Train Station hosts a variety of refreshment facilities, including coffee shops and a Marks and Spencer store, ensuring you can grab a quick bite or shop for essentials. The public can also enjoy free Wi-Fi when connecting to "GWR Free Station WiFi". Cyclists are well catered for too, with over a thousand cycle storage spaces available, alongside bicycle hire options through Bainton Bikes or the Brompton Dock.
Connecting seamlessly with other transport modes, Oxford Train Station offers a range of onward travel options. A taxi rank is conveniently located at the station entrance, and for those needing accessible taxis, assistance is available from station staff. Local bus services operate close to the station, and for those looking for alternatives during rail disruptions, a rail replacement service departs from the station forecourt.

Slough Station is outfitted with a range of facilities designed to cater to the needs of its passengers. The station ensures accessibility for everyone with features like step-free access throughout, ticket barriers, and accessible ticket machines. With full CCTV coverage, passengers can enjoy a secure travel environment. Those looking to purchase or collect tickets can do so at conveniently placed ticket offices and machines available every day of the week. For comfort, waiting rooms and seating areas are available on various platforms.
Though luggage storage isn't available, fear not; the station amenities include refreshments, with a coffee shop present to energize you before catching your train. For those needing a quick financial transaction, ATM machines are located adjacent to the station entrance, providing convenience at your fingertips.
Getting assistance at Slough Station is straightforward. Customer help points are strategically located, ensuring that help is at hand when needed. Whether you require train information or onward travel guidance, staff are available to support. Those requiring advanced travel assistance can utilize the Passenger Assist service, ensuring that everyone travels with ease and confidence.
Slough's connectivity doesn't end at the tracks. It extends to various modes of travel, including a rail replacement service, which is available from the station front on Platform 2. Taxis are myriad in the main station forecourt, ensuring you can hop straight into a cab once you disembark. For bus travelers, a printable guide is available to help plan your journey. If air travel is on your itinerary, the station serves as a connector for Heathrow and Gatwick airports, making your international travel logistics smoother.
For cyclists, bicycle hire facilities are on offer, along with secure storage space for up to 120 bicycles. These are sheltered and monitored by CCTV, providing peace of mind to cycling enthusiasts.
